2-Chloro-6-methoxymethyl-isonicotinic acid (3.48 g, 15.5 mmol, 1 eq) is dissolved in toluene (60 ml), and the solution is heated to 800C. N,N-dimethylformamide-di-tert-butylacetal (7.53 ml, 31 mmol, 2 eq) is added in portions over 8 h. The reaction mixture is then diluted with TBME and washed with aq NaHCO3. The organic layer is dried over sodium sulfate, filtered and concentrated to give the product.MS (ES+): 258 = [M+H]+. .HPLC (Nucleosil C18HD, 4×70 mm, 3 mum, 5-100% MeCN (6 min), 100% MeCN (1.5 min)) retention time: 6.24 min.
